The TOURIT Rolling Ski Bag and Ski Boot Bag Combo is designed to fit up to two pairs of skis, accommodating skis up to 190cm in length, which covers most adult skis. It features thick 8mm foam padding and internal straps that secure skis and poles separately, reducing movement and protecting your gear during air or car travel. The bag is made from durable 900D waterproof polyester with a silver-coated inner layer, offering solid water resistance and strong protection against tears and rough handling.

It has three compartments, allowing you to organize wet and dry gear separately, plus an extra quick-access pocket for small essentials like ski passes or keys. The wheels are heavy-duty rollers, which help you move the bag easily through airports or ski resorts, and there are multiple carrying options, including soft, durable handles and removable straps for flexible transport. At about 4.37 kg, it’s reasonably lightweight considering its size and protection features.

A potential drawback is that while the bag is well-padded, the 7.1-inch width is quite slim, so it might offer limited space if you have bulky boots or additional gear beyond skis and poles. Some users might also prefer more padding or reinforced areas for extra protection of delicate equipment. This bag is a practical choice for skiers looking for a sturdy, organized, and water-resistant double-ski bag with easy transport options, especially suited for air travel. It balances protection and portability without being overly heavy.

Buying Guide for the Best Double Ski Bags

Choosing the right double-ski bag is essential for ensuring your skis are protected during travel and storage. A good ski bag will not only protect your skis from damage but also make it easier to transport them. When selecting a double-ski bag, consider the following key specifications to find the best fit for your needs.
Size and LengthThe size and length of the ski bag are crucial because they need to match the length of your skis. Ski bags come in various lengths, typically ranging from 160 cm to 210 cm. Measure your skis and choose a bag that is slightly longer to ensure a good fit. If you have multiple pairs of skis of different lengths, consider an adjustable-length bag.
PaddingPadding is important for protecting your skis from impacts and scratches during transport. Ski bags can have varying levels of padding, from minimal to fully padded. If you travel frequently or your skis are expensive, opt for a fully padded bag to ensure maximum protection. For occasional use, a bag with moderate padding may suffice.
Material and DurabilityThe material of the ski bag affects its durability and resistance to wear and tear. Look for bags made from high-quality, water-resistant materials like polyester or nylon. Reinforced stitching and durable zippers are also important features that contribute to the longevity of the bag. If you often travel in harsh conditions, prioritize a bag with robust construction.
Wheels and HandlesWheels and handles make it easier to transport your skis, especially through airports or over long distances. Some ski bags come with wheels and a retractable handle, similar to a suitcase, which can be very convenient. If you prefer carrying your bag, look for one with comfortable, padded shoulder straps and multiple handles for easy lifting.
Compartments and StorageAdditional compartments and storage options can be very useful for organizing your gear. Some ski bags have separate compartments for poles, boots, and accessories. This can help keep everything organized and prevent damage to your skis. If you carry a lot of gear, look for a bag with multiple compartments and ample storage space.
WeightThe weight of the ski bag is important, especially if you need to adhere to airline weight restrictions. Lighter bags are easier to carry and maneuver, but they may offer less protection. Balance the need for a lightweight bag with the level of protection you require. If you travel frequently, a lighter bag may be more convenient.
Water ResistanceWater resistance is important to protect your skis from moisture, which can cause rust and damage. Look for bags made from water-resistant materials and with water-resistant zippers. If you often travel in wet conditions or store your skis in damp environments, prioritize a bag with high water resistance.
